A wave of excitement rippled through the anime community following the announcement of Chapter 129, set to release on March 1st. Amid varying opinions, many fans express understanding towards creator Endo-sensei, as comments reveal a mix of disappointment yet overwhelming support in forums.
Fans eagerly awaiting the next chapter have mixed feelings regarding the timing of this announcement. While some express frustration over the wait, others prioritize quality over speed, emphasizing the need for Endo to take a break if needed. Comments reflect a supportive sentiment, focusing on Endo's well-being over the immediate satisfaction of new content.
